Whilst the plot went along at a brisk pace it never really rang true - odd to say about a story of talking cats, but other animal stories manage it better. How had it happened that Toto became a Ninja and who had trained her? The latter, particularly, left lots of unanswered questions. (If not original- Mog was Judith Kerr's real cat) The story did not entirely hang together properly no explanation was ever given for the fact the cats were Italian (I know this is because O'Leary adopted cats from Italy), nor was there any elaboration of Toto's Ninja training. Certainly, the concept of a real cat being turned into a quirky character is an engaging one. My ten-year-old (co-reviewer) enjoyed it, saying it was funny and a bit different. I liked the idea behind this story based on a real cat owned by O'Leary, but I was not completely grabbed by this book. This book is aimed at seven-year olds and is a fairly easy read for a confident reader. This is a slightly wacky story penned by the presenter Dermot O'Leary, his first foray into children's literature.
